Designer Arpita’s debut showcase at Lakme Fashion Week 2013 titled ‘The Violet Garden’ is comfortable yet has flattering silhouettes with contrasting colours.

Each garment in her contemporary-vintage garden is replete with wearable luxury, stylish cuts, trendy embroidery and dainty silhouettes. Her pieces boast an embroidered marvel in mirror-work, gota or threadwork elegantly used as placements across the border of a saree, in the cuff of a kurta or around the neck of a choli.

Naturally drawn towards the beauty of violet flowers, Arpita’s debut collection sees the perky purples as a dominating theme. Using digital and geometric prints, she has created a contemporary Indian range inspired by the 1950s that includes a box-pleated, voluminous anarkalis, high-waisted lehengas, sarees with high-neck blouses and cropped cholis with shararas.
